Is there scope for nutritionist in India?

The scope of this field is as follows: A graduate in B.Sc. Nutrition and Dietetics can work as a dietician in hospitals and Nutritionists in health clinics, health centers, and MNCs. Graudates can work as a project assistant, project associate, chief nutritionist in NGO’s and private organizations.

Does a nutritionist have a degree?

Degrees Needed for Nutritionists Typically, anyone who completes a degree in nutrition can refer to themselves as a nutritionist. This could be varying levels of education: a bachelor’s degree in nutrition, a master’s in nutrition or a Master of Public Health with a concentration in nutrition.

What are the different types of nutrition and Dietetics Courses in India?

Like other professional courses, nutrition and dietetics courses are available in 3 formats in India. They are Diploma courses, Undergraduate (Degree) courses and Postgraduate (PG) courses (Certificate courses are also available, but they are not highly valued or detailed).

What is the salary of a nutritionist in India?

Depending upon the above mentioned factors, a nutritionist or dietician could earn anywhere between 10-20k Rupees per month (at start). After gaining work experience, this figure will increase. In case of Government job, the salary will be based on the pay band and scale.
